Random Number Generators

Casino games rely on Random Number Generators in their games. So every turn is unique, random and has the same odds as your next or previous bet, yours and anyone playing that game.

How to Spot if an Online Casino is Safe

Don’t just find a casino and sign up without looking over the site first. If you’re going to hand over your personal and financial data you owe it to yourself to make sure the site you’re using can be trusted with it.

You can trust sites licensed by the UK Gambling Commission and the Malta Gaming Authority. They insist on restrictions meaning every player has the same chances of winning.

One such requirement to ensure this is the use of an RNG, as well as other security measures. They’re in place before the casino is even open for business, or has even added its first game to the site! You’ll find information in the footer of the site if they’re licensed by either of these two or generally if it has any awards or recognitions.

Online Reviews and Testimonials

You can also read reviews online of the particular casino you’re looking to use. See what other people have said about their experiences with the games, and the site as a whole. If you don’t look into a casino in detail, you’re throwing your financial and personal information at them ignorantly. It’s better to check it out first.

Have a look at the casino site’s security policy and terms and conditions. Know what could happen to your data once you’re signed up. Are they giving it to third parties?
